International Hindi Festival (Jan 10 – 12, 2012)

For the past ten years, Aksharam in collaboration with The Pravasi Today Group organises International Hindi Festival – the largest annual global event held. Famous Hindi scholars, writers, intellectuals, expatriate writers, journalists, theater personalities, etc. participate in the event. Every year, the programme receives the support of the Indian Council for Cultural Relations.

This year, the Festival is being organised from January 10 to 12. The programme will start on the occasion of World Hindi Day on January 10 and will conclude on January 12. The event is organised by Pravasi Duniya ( No 1 NRI Media Group, Aksharam ( International literary organisation, Hansraj College, Delhi University, and is being supported by ICCR and Vishnu Prabhakar Janmstabdi Committee.

The Festival would be inaugurated at Azad Bhavan, New Delhi in collaboration with ICCR. The inauguration would be graced by Dr. Namvar Singh, Dr. Ved Pratap Vaidik, Dr. Ashok Chakradhar, eminent writers, journalists, Director General of ICCR, ambassadors  of several countries, senior representatives of Government of India and eminent members of NRI communities.

In the event, alongside many eminent NRI scholars and writers alongwith Indian writers like Chitra Mudgal, Devendra Raj Ankur, Sheen Kaf Nizam, Manoj Srivastava and Kailash Pant, will be felicitated. In the cultural programme theatrical staging of Awara Mesiah and international poetry recitation will be the main attraction.
